ADODB(ActiveX Data Objects)是微软提供的一套用于访问数据库的组件,广泛应用于VB、VBA以及ASP等开发环境中。在Access数据库的连接与操作中,ADODB起到了关键作用。
使用ADODB连接Access数据库时,通常需要通过Connection对象建立与数据库的连接。开发者可以使用OLE DB提供程序,如Microsoft Access OLE DB Provider,来指定数据库文件路径和连接字符串。
一旦连接成功,可以通过Recordset对象对数据库中的数据进行读取、更新、插入和删除等操作。Recordset支持多种游标类型和锁定类型,以适应不同的应用场景。
AI绘图结果,仅供参考
在实际应用中,ADODB的SQL语句执行功能非常强大,支持参数化查询,有助于防止SQL注入攻击,提高程序的安全性。
•ADODB还提供了事务处理机制,允许开发者将多个数据库操作组合成一个事务,确保数据的一致性和完整性。
尽管ADODB在Access数据库操作中表现出色,但随着技术的发展,许多开发者开始转向更现代的数据库访问方式,如ADO.NET。不过,在一些遗留系统或特定项目中,ADODB仍然具有重要价值。